Array 2 - Dimensi

Contoh program array 2-dimensi dan penjelasannya



#include <stdio.h>
#include <stdlib.h>
int main(void)
{

/*Perhatikan penulisan susunan data pada deklarasi array 2-dimensi ini*/

int ANGKA2D[5][2]={{10,100},{20,200},{30,300},{40,400},{50,500}};  
int n,m;            //Deklarasi variabel
  for (n=0;n<5;++n) // Pengulangan buat baris
   for(m=0;m<2;++m)    // Pengulangan buat kolom
    /*Menampilkan output untuk nilai baris dan kolom*/
    printf("Data ANGKA2D[%d][%d] %d\n",n,m,ANGKA2D[n][m]); 
   system("pause");
   return 0;
}

/*
Penjelasan:

Array 2-dimensi disebut juga dengan array matrik yang terdiri dari baris dan kolom. Contoh diatas, ANGKA2D[5][2] mempunyai 5 baris dan 2 kolom dapat dilihat susunan matriknya seperti dibawah


Indeks matriknya --> 00 01 --> nilainya --> 10 100

                     10 11                  20 200

                     20 21                  30 300

                     30 31                  40 400

                     40 41                  50 500
               -----------------
                     nm nm
*/
                                                                                                                               by

0 komentar:

Posting Komentar

Followers

Total dilihat

Diberdayakan oleh Blogger.

online log book

Cari Blog Ini